Anyone else see these anime shows yet? I thought these two were the best (besides the necromancer, zombie, magical girl, and vampire ninja show), but I could be the only one.

Fractale seems like a Studio Ghibli movie... in TV show format. The style, the humor, the plot, everything about this show reminds me of Castle in the Sky.

Level E is a comedy about an alien that crash lands on Earth and causes trouble for everyone he meets.


as far as other shows...

Mitsudomoe [Season 2] - first season was good and this season hasn't disappointed yet.

Madoka Magica - A new magical girl show, but it seems darker than most in the genre. Not sure if it'll be worth watching, but the music and style at least have me hooked for another episode or two. Music reminds me of Kajiura Yuki.

Dragon Crisis - A boy befriends a young dragon that takes the form of a young girl and fights to protect her. This could be a decent show or turn out really bad.

Gosick - Mystery show about a young girl who is stuck living in a tower-like library. She passes the time by solving mysteries for the police. Nothing spectacular yet, might turn out ok.

Infinite Stratos - Focuses on Ichika who attends an all girl school so that he can learn to pilot a mecha suit. Plot has been done before, reminds me of that recent Demon Lord anime and Samurai Girls from last season (superhuman man, supported by a harem of women).

Rio: Rainbow Gate - The casino dealer Rio aims to be the best "dealer" in the world by challenging other top dealers to casino games. Lots of fan service combined with a boring plot, probably not worth watching.

Beelzebub - An evil high school delinquent is forced to take care of a demon lord baby that can electrocute people. Terrible show, don't watch it.


Forgot:
Yumekui Merry - In this show, besides the real world, there also exists the dream world. The show focuses on two main characters. The male lead has the ability to see what kind dreams a person will experience when they fall asleep. He has also stumbled upon a plan of demons from the dream world to invade the real world. The second character is Merry, she is also from the dream world and is looking for a way to return.

I found this show very exciting and odd, so it's a show I recommend.
